This route covers a 65-mile intrastate move within Ohio, connecting Columbus and Dayton. Understanding the logistics and costs involved helps in planning a smooth relocation.
The estimated distance between Columbus and Dayton is approximately 65 miles.
This is an intrastate move because both cities are in Ohio and the distance exceeds 50 miles.
Driving this route typically takes around 1 to 1.5 hours, depending on traffic and road conditions.

Here are common questions about moving from Columbus to Dayton to help you understand costs, timing, and logistics.
Moving costs between Columbus and Dayton vary by the size of your move. Small moves range from $565 to $568, medium moves from $650 to $653, and large moves from $734 to $738. Additional services like packing or storage can increase these costs.
Standard and expedited delivery for this intrastate move typically take about 1 day. This quick turnaround is common for moves within the same state and relatively short distances.
The most affordable option is usually a small move with minimal services. Opting for self-packing and flexible scheduling can also reduce costs. Comparing quotes from multiple movers helps find the best price.
Booking your move at least a few weeks in advance is recommended to secure availability and better rates. Avoiding peak moving seasons can also help lower costs.
Since this is an intrastate move within Ohio, movers do not require interstate licensing. However, choosing licensed and insured local movers ensures professional and reliable service.
Consider the 65-mile distance, traffic patterns, and access to your current and new home. Planning for parking, elevator use, and any required permits can streamline the moving process.
